
President Trump is promising a high-flying celebration as he prepares to sign the so-called "Big Beautiful Bill" at the White House this afternoon.
The signing ceremony is set for 5 p.m. Eastern, and in true Trump fashion, it will come with a show of military muscle. The former president says a fleet of B-2 bombers, F-22 Raptors, and F-35 stealth fighters will fly over the White House as he signs the sweeping legislative package.
“This will be something to see — beautiful planes flying over our heads while we sign this beautiful bill,” Trump said during a pre-holiday press appearance.
The legislation includes provisions for tax cuts, border security, energy development, and veteran services, and has been hailed by Trump and allies as a signature win heading into the summer campaign season. Critics, however, have accused the bill of overreach and say it may face legal challenges down the line.
The White House ceremony will be broadcast live and is expected to draw a crowd of supporters and lawmakers. The flyover is part of a broader Independence Day celebration that will also include musical performances and fireworks on the National Mall.
